You are right. House music does not NEED a TR909.
You don't NEED a machinedrum.

On the other hand, don't forget that 'originality' is not important. It hardly exists.
Humans always build on what they've seen and heard, which makes it relevant to their fellow-men.

Otherwise your music becomes so eclectic that no-one will be able to understand and appreciate it, let alone like it!

The word cliche itself is somewhere in my top 3 anyway.
About new music: Don't forget that people who busy themselves with soundmaking often make a giant leap from the average listening crowd. A good artist can close this gap again by bringing change in small doses.
You got to have some feeling of conformity anyway otherwise you're sending bleeps into the universe and the chances for a succesfull transmission are not getting better.
Maybe the stranger the music the better this feeling must be ?
